Bottom Freezer vs. Top Freezer Reachability

For those who frequently access frozen goods, the placement of the freezer compartment significantly impacts usability. Models like the Frigidaire Retro 9.2 Cubic Foot Fridge feature a bottom-mount freezer, which frees up prime real estate in the refrigerator section and offers more comfortable access to refrigerated items by bringing them to eye level. Conversely, top-mount freezers, like on the BLACK+DECKER 24 Cu.

Ft. model, are often more budget-friendly but require bending to reach the main refrigerator contents.

What to Look For in a Refrigerator With Large Freezer Space

Freezer capacity and configuration

Prioritize a refrigerator where at least 40% of its total cubic footage is dedicated freezer space; look for models with a dedicated freezer that offers over 10 cubic feet of capacity. Convertible drawers are ideal for expanding freezer needs on demand, offering flexibility. Drawer freezers provide easier access and better organization for frequently used items, while door freezers often offer larger, single-space storage.

Adjustable shelves are crucial for maximizing this usable space. For ice, opt for models with a built-in ice maker that produces at least 2.5 pounds of ice per day and has a bin capacity exceeding 4 pounds for ample supply.

Choose models that clearly list dedicated freezer volume.

Refrigerator layout and features

When selecting a refrigerator with ample freezer space, ensure the fresh food compartment still meets your needs, typically requiring 12-18 cubic feet. Look for flexible shelving, especially adjustable or split shelves, for accommodating large platters and groceries. Two crisper drawers with independent humidity controls are essential for optimal produce preservation, extending freshness.

Deli drawers with adjustable temperature settings add further utility for meats and cheeses. Ample, adjustable door bins are key for storing condiments and beverages, and spillproof shelving significantly simplifies cleanup.

Prioritize bottom-freezer models or French door refrigerators for the best balance of refrigerator accessibility and freezer storage.

Energy efficiency ratings

For a refrigerator with substantial freezer capacity, look for ENERGY STAR certification to ensure optimal energy use. While larger appliances naturally consume more energy, certified models indicate efficiency improvements. Aim for units with an estimated annual energy consumption below 600 kWh; models exceeding 700 kWh are less efficient.

Inverter compressors are a key indicator of efficiency, as they operate at variable speeds to maintain consistent temperatures with less power draw. Don’t compromise on freezer space for a slightly more efficient but undersized unit.

Prioritize certified models within your desired size range to balance ample storage with responsible energy consumption. Look for the ENERGY STAR label and check the estimated annual electricity use on the yellow EnergyGuide label.

How Do Different Freezer Configurations Affect Usability In A Large-Capacity Refrigerator?

Freezer configurations, such as top-freezer, bottom-freezer, or side-by-side, significantly impact usability. Bottom-freezer models often offer more organized drawer space, while side-by-side units provide easier access to both refrigerated and frozen items. Choose based on which configuration you find most convenient for daily use.

Are French Door Refrigerators Good For Maximizing Freezer Space?

French door refrigerators typically offer excellent freezer space, often featuring a large pull-out drawer. This design can be very efficient for storing bulky frozen items and maintaining organization. While the refrigerator section has two doors, the dedicated freezer below is usually quite generous in capacity.

What Does ‘Convertible’ Mean For A Refrigerator’S Freezer Section?

A ‘convertible’ freezer section in a refrigerator means a specific zone can be adjusted to function as either a freezer or a refrigerator. This offers great flexibility, allowing you to expand refrigerated space during holidays or increase freezer capacity when needed. It’s a valuable feature for adapting to changing storage demands.
